I purchased a refurbished 1.1Ghz MacBook a few weeks ago.I am impressed with the size and weight, but since performance wasn't a requirement (else I would have got a MBP), I can only say that it is about twice as fast as my old 2010 MacBook, which was fast enough for me.

I thought that the single USB-c port would be a problem. So far that has not been an issue, although I do use a USB-c to USB 2 cable to backup to my old external hard drive.
